Current Trends in AI-Powered Personalization

The integration of AI into website personalization strategies has seen significant advancements recently. One notable development is the rise of predictive analytics tools. These platforms analyze user interactions in real time, allowing businesses to tailor content, offers, and even layouts according to visitor preferences.

  • Recommendation Engines: Many companies are now utilizing AI-driven recommendation systems that analyze vast datasets to present users with products or content they’re likely to enjoy. This goes beyond mere browsing history and incorporates similarities with users who exhibit comparable behaviors.
  • Dynamic Content: Websites can now deliver dynamic content that adapts based on user characteristics, such as location, device, and past interactions. For instance, a fashion retailer might showcase a winter collection to users in colder climates while displaying summer styles to those in warmer regions.

Real-World Examples

Several companies have successfully adopted AI for website personalization:

  1. Amazon: Leveraging data from user behavior, Amazon enhances its site experience through personalized recommendations, which significantly increases conversion rates.
  2. Netflix: The streaming giant utilizes AI algorithms to suggest content tailored to individual viewing habits, driving user engagement and retention.
  3. Spotify: By analyzing listening patterns, Spotify curates personalized playlists for users, keeping them engaged with the platform.

Actionable Steps for Businesses

To capitalize on the benefits of AI-driven website personalization, consider the following steps:

  • Implement AI tools: Start integrating AI analytics tools that can monitor and learn from user interactions on your site.
  • Segment your audience: Use data to create detailed user segments. This will allow for more targeted campaigns and improved user experiences.
  • Test and optimize: Regularly test different personalization tactics to see what resonates best with your audience, using A/B testing to refine your approach.
